UP’s Philosophy of Education and Graduate Attributes

A UP education seeks to produce graduates imbued with an abiding sense of responsibility to their people and nation, the skills and mindsets to improve human life, and a commitment to the freedom and welfare of all.

Aside from mastery of knowledge in their specific disciplines, UP graduates must possess breadth of mind, strength of character, and generosity of spirit, fostered by a firm grounding in both the arts and sciences, and such specialist courses as their programs may require.

They must be prepared to inclusively engage with society and the world at large, mindful of their people’s needs and capabilities, and keen to the challenges and opportunities of national development in this century of rapid global change.

UP aims to achieve this through its General Education program, one that develops mind, body and spirit, which familiarize all its students with their culture and history and fosters a sense of shared citizenship, while equipping them with critical thinking, discernment and technical skills they will need to excel in their chosen professions.

Program Educational Objectives

The BS Electrical Engineering Program aims to produce graduates who:

  1. are employed as practicing engineers in fields such as teaching, design, research, development, testing, and manufacturing
  2. assume positions of leadership and responsibility within an institution
  3. can pursue lifelong learning for the continued development of their professional careers

Program Learning Outcomes

A graduate of the BS Electrical Engineering should have the following ability to:

Common to all programs

  • Articulate the latest developments in their specific field of practice and engage in life-long learning
  • Effectively communicate orally and in writing using both English and Filipino languages.
  • Work effectively and independently in multi-disciplinary and multicultural teams
  • Demonstrate professional, social and ethical responsibility, especially in practicing intellectual property rights and sustainable development
  • Preserve and promote “Filipino historical and cultural heritage”

Common to all engineering programs

  • Apply knowledge of mathematics and science to solve engineering problems
  • Design and conduct experiments, as well as to analyze and interpret data
  • Design a system, component, or process to meet desired needs within realistic constraints such as economic, environmental, social, political, ethical, health and safety, manufacturability, and sustainability, in accordance with standards
  • Recognize the need for, and an ability to engage in life-long learning
  • Understand contemporary issues
  • Use techniques, skills, and modern engineering tools necessary for engineering practice

Specific to BS Electrical Engineering

  • Acquire knowledge and skills to analyze and design complex systems containing hardware and software components, as appropriate to Electrical Engineering
  • Apply knowledge of design, operation, maintenance, and evaluation of electrical and electronic equipment, devices, and systems for research and industrial applications.
  • Contribute to nation building by engaging in research and other forms of creative work geared towards the improvement of electrical engineering.

Specific to the University of the Philippines

  • Lead with honor and excellence in public service and in fields of practice
